We are seeking a Shipping Coordinator to manage and oversee the shipping and receiving processes across our organization. In this role, you will ensure that all incoming and outgoing shipments are handled accurately, efficiently, and on time, while maintaining compliance with company policies and safety regulations.
What You'll Do
- Coordinate daily shipping and receiving operations, including packaging, labeling, and scheduling shipments.
- Track and monitor shipments to ensure timely delivery and resolve any logistical issues.
- Maintain accurate shipping records, documentation, and inventory logs.
- Collaborate with internal teams, vendors, and carriers to optimize shipping processes.
- Ensure compliance with shipping regulations, safety standards, and company policies.
- Assist with inventory management and warehouse organization as needed.
- Provide support for special projects, including international shipments or large-scale mailings.
- Troubleshoot shipping discrepancies and implement process improvements to enhance efficiency.
What Sets You Apart
- 1–2 years of experience in shipping, logistics, or warehouse coordination.
- Strong organizational skills with keen attention to detail.
- Proficiency with shipping software, tracking systems, and Microsoft Office Suite.
-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ities.
-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
Knowledge of shipping regulations, carrier requirements, and international shipping procedures is a plus.
Team-oriented with a proactive approach to improving operational efficiency.
